Taarab is a traditional music genre with deep Arabian and African roots, popular along the East African coast. Mzee Yusuph is credited with modernizing this sound, blending classic orchestral arrangements with faster, upbeat rhythms often referred to as "Modern Taarab". His music is characterized by its storytelling, often focusing on themes of love, social issues, and daily life in the Swahili community.
